This is the flagship wine of Ridge Winery, a winery which began in the late 1800's. The Montebello vineyard is located at an elevation between 1300 to 2600 feet creating a wine with layered complexity. The Montebello wine is a Bordeaux blend, made mostly of Cabernet Sauvignon, with intense, ripe flavors of black cherry, along with coffee bean and mocha.
